Icon wins Best New Song Soca competition

Soca artiste Icon is elated; the first time he entered the soca category of the New Song Competition, the 23-year-old Mesopotamia resident walked away with the top spot.{{more}}

Icon, whose real name is Garett John, told SEARCHLIGHT, that he was enthusiastic about competing against artistes like, Alla-G, Madzart, Zoelah, Lady D and even newcomer Jimmy, but he didn’t expect to win.

Icon said that he has been taking part in competitions for the past five years and his knack for moving the crowd comes from performing at talent searches. Icon said that he will not be doing more than five songs this year, although he has already done some combinations with Kevin Lyttle, Dalpin, Elegance and First Lady. He will also be writing for other artistes.

This year, with his winning number, “Congo Line”, Icon hopes to do well, although he said that he will wait until hatching, before he counts his chickens. Last year, Icon won the Road March title with his hit ‘Two knee’. He also placed third in the Soca Monarch competition.

In the next five years, Icon is looking forward to seeing Vincy music take the international arena by storm: “We have the talents and the hunger, we just have to learn the business,” he said.(AC)
